## Step 7: Configure the Eventspine registry

Eventspine validates every event against its registered schema before the payload reaches a consumer. The registry runs as a sidecar in the staging cluster at Bramlow, and producers must authenticate on startup or all publishes will be rejected with a 403. Confirm the registry health endpoint returns OK, then set `EVENTSPINE_URL` in the service's `.env` file as documented in the contractor handbook. Directly beneath that entry, add the registry access secret on the next line.

secret setting of tadup-fafof: COURIER_KEY13=e04295166840c

### Spooler Bits You'll Care About at 3am

The Inkhorn spooler queues jobs per-printer and retries flaky devices with backoff. If the Dunmore office floods the queue again, don't restart the service — just bump the drain rate and let it catch up. The knobs you can safely tweak in prod are listed below.

tuning constants:
THRESHOLDS = {
    "kelix": 280,
    "druvan": 756,
    "oliael": 399,
}

## Release Runbook — Gallerytone Audio Guide (fragment)

Step 4: After the build passes the content review gate, the tour bundle is signed and pushed to the Gallerytone distribution channel. Verify the manifest hash matches the signed bundle before approving. The signing key used for this release train is listed below.

deploy key for kahag-kagaf: bky9_uLYdkfG6Z

## Service Accounts — Dedupe Bot (welcome, new folks!)

Our on-call alert deduplicator, affectionately called Squelch, runs under the `svc-squelch` account. It reads from the Pagemill alert stream, collapses duplicates, and forwards one clean alert to on-call. Don't run Squelch under your personal account — it'll spam everyone when you go on vacation. The account needs read access to Pagemill and write access to the Hushline topic, nothing more. To get Squelch talking to Hushline locally, use the key just below.

API key for bageg-kajef: vxb2-ss

### Q3 Planning Note — Revised Commission Scheme

The board is asked to review the restructured commission plan for the Lanthorne product line, which shifts weighting from bookings to collected revenue and introduces a clawback on early churn. Modelling by the Varrick finance group projects a neutral payout impact. The strategic rationale follows below.

management briefing: Project Zorix slips by six weeks because of the audit delay.